

Ivan Locke has worked hard to craft a good life for himself. Tonight, that life will collapse around him. On the eve of the biggest challenge of his career, Ivan receives a phone call that sets in motion a series of events that will unravel his family, job, and soul.

Trivia, insights & behind the scenes
The entire film was shot in just eight nights, with Hardy performing the complete 85-minute script twice each night.
Knight chose concrete pouring as Ivan's profession because it's irreversible once set—mirroring his choices.
